Who ist afraid of the ‘New Europe’
Nationalism and European Integration since 1989

Stefan Auer


Deutsche Fassung

Abstract

EU enthusiasts are in danger of contributing to the decline of the European Union. The causes are distorted views about Europe’s past and unrealistic expectations about its future. Integration can no longer be derived from the historical experiences of the founding states, nor are we dealing with a “post-national constellation” in which constitutional patriotism can endow the meaning of integration. The EU of 27 states is more heterogeneous than the European Economic Community of six. But this is not a burden that has to be overcome. Differences and conflicts represent a chance and are the core of what is political. The repoliticisation of the EU is now on the agenda.
